📈 Compound Interest
$10,000 at 10% for 20 Years
Investing $10,000 at 10% annual compound interest for 20 years grows to $67,275. That's $57,275 earned in interest on top of your original $10,000.

How $10,000 grows at 10%
Compound interest earns returns on your returns — not just your original investment. At 10% per year, your money doubles every 7.2 years (the Rule of 72). Over 20 years, that compounds to a 6.73× multiplier.
In year 1, $10,000 earns $1,000 in interest. By year 20, the annual interest has grown to $6,116 — because each year's interest is calculated on a larger balance.
